Music for a naming ceremony
The choice of music for the celebration of the birth of your baby is a personal one. It can be any form of music, from classical to pop, that has a particular resonance for you and that suits the style of the occasion. Here are some popular choices …
‘Spring’ – Four Seasons
Vivaldi (1648-1741)
‘Unto us a child is born’ – Messiah
Handel (1685-1759)Sorcerer’s Apprentice
Dukas (1865-1935)
L'après-midi d'un faune
Debussy (1862-1918)
Lullaby
Brahms (1833-1897)
Lullaby from the ‘Dolly’ Suite
Fauré (1845-1924)Variations on a Nursery Tune
Dohnányi (1877-1960)
Morning has broken
Summertime
‘Hello My Baby’
Ladysmith Black Mambazo
